About the estate:

This is one of the most famous estates in Provence. It belongs to the Combard family, who manage this 85-hectare vineyard, 30 hectares of which are leased. The vines, located along the coast on schist soil, have been cultivated using organic methods since 1979. Steps are currently underway to transition the entire estate to biodynamic farming. We applaud this commitment, which is no small feat for an estate of this size. While the wines are among Provence’s most reliable offerings, the family also goes the extra mile in welcoming visitors and, during the sunny days of the season, offers a cultural program well worth the visit.

About the estate:

Located in the town of La Londe-les-Maures and overlooking the Îles d'Or, Figuière is a winery that has been owned by the Combard family since 1992. Today, Magali, Delphine, and François manage this 85-hectare vineyard, which has been farmed organically for 40 years.
